About The Role

Ensure service and repairs are carried out effectively and accurately to achieve the highest possible standards for technical quality within the Bodyshop.

Key responsibilities

  • Implement operational workshop loading system in line with company policy/procedures, ensuring all targets and deadlines are met or addressed.
  • Liaise with office logistics staff to monitor the number of vehicles coming into the site for repair.
  • Optimum utilisation of resources within area of responsibility as set out in targets.
  • Deliver exceptional customer service.
  • Awareness and compliance with Health and Safety requirements in the workshop, and responsibility of personal protection equipment worn by the staff in the areas of responsibility.
  • Responsible for notification of potential Health and Safety risk to the people who may be directly affected by the risk.
  • Monitor and control workshop output and efficiencies.
  • Verbal explanation of the repair procedure and process to the workshop and customers and variable levels of understanding.
  • Implement the use of workshop equipment when allocating tasks.
  • Ability to value a vehicle at a market value in order to determine the repairable economics of a damaged vehicle.
  • Adhere to material wastage targets.
  • Ensure no customer vehicle or contents is damaged/lost while vehicles under repair.

Skills And Experience

  • An understanding of the repair industry, vehicle legislation and trade practices.
  • Knowledge of all aspects of Health and Safety including an understanding of the provisions of E.P.A. and Risk Assessment.
  • Computer literate.
  • Leadership and coaching attributes.
  • Knowledge of repair process.
  • Vehicle construction knowledge.
  • The ability to work under pressure.

A Bit About Us

Named by the Sunday Times as one of the UK's 100 fastest-growing private companies, we employ more than 700 team members nationwide.

We work with some of the UK's largest fleets and insurance companies, supporting drivers that have been involved in a road incident at our contact centres in Halifax and Peterborough.

We look after every step of the repair process, repairing vehicles at our own Activate Accident Repair body shops, and through a UK-wide network of independent repair partners.
